HR Business Partner – Quality, Regulatory and R&D EMEA

Location: UK (Peterborough OR Haddenham), France (Avignon OR Carpentras)

Hybrid Setting

 

 

Are you an experienced HR professional who thrives in a fast-paced, international environment? We're looking for an HR Business Partner to support our Quality, Regulatory and R&D functions across all our EMEA locations, partnering with leaders to drive people strategies, organizational effectiveness, and business performance. Occasional travel to any of the EMEA locations may be required.

 

 

MAIN RESPONSIBILITIES:

 

  • Partner with Quality, Regulatory and R&D leaders across EMEA to align HR strategies with functional goals and objectives.
  • Provide guidance on workforce planning, talent management, employee development, performance management, and employee engagement.
  • Coach and support managers in building high-performing teams and fostering a positive workplace culture.
  • Lead and implement HR programs, policies, and initiatives across supported business areas.
  • Drive organizational change, HR process improvements, and transformation projects from concept through execution.
  • Support organizational design and restructuring initiatives while ensuring consistency and compliance across the business.
  • Build strong relationships with stakeholders at all levels and act as a trusted advisor on people-related matters.

 

CANDIDATE PROFILE:

 

  • Bachelor's degree in Human Resources, Business, Psychology, or a related field.
  • Strong and proven HR experience, which included partnering with business leaders and senior management
  • Previous direct or indirect leadership experience.
  • Strong understanding of core HR disciplines, including talent management, performance management, employee engagement, and organizational development.
  • Proven track record of experience operating within a culturally diverse working environment would be highly advantageous
  • Excellent communication, influencing, and stakeholder management skills.
  • Experience working in complex, matrixed, and global organizations.
  • Strong project management, problem-solving, and change management capabilities.
  • High level of business acumen, professionalism, and customer focus.
